Kreissieg has designed an Exhaust system with the ability to control the volume of sound from your drivers seat!. These parts would be put in that Top Notch performance parts category. Take a look, it's worth the scroll. This is for you jmunjr cheers.gif


Kreissieg F-1 VT (Dual Side)





Switch between loud (F1) mode and silent mode
Electric Remote Control Switch
Stainless Steel w/Ti tips



Level 1. Sound same as normal.
Level 2. Quieter sound.
Level 3. High-pitched tone, loud F-1 sound.
Level 4. High-pitched tone, very loud F-1 sound. (need change 2in-1fr,Pipe )
Level 5. High-pitched tone, real F-1 sound.
     (need change 2in-1fr,Pipe ,Turbine outlet Pipe and Need re-program of the computer)

Some Options

Resonated Mid Section (Primary Cat-back Pipes)




Bolt on mid-pipe section removes secondary catalytic converters and also replaces stock dummy resonator with high performance resonator.

Price:

Stainless Steel: $1298.00
Titanium: $1998.00

Straight Pipes Mid Section (Primary Cat-back Pipes)



Bolt on mid-pipe section removes secondary catalytic converters and also replaces stock dummy resonator with Y pipe (straight) to maximize the exhaust flow.

Price:

Stainless Steel: $798.00
Titanium: $1998.00

Kreissieg Wireless Remote Control



The Kreis-sieg Wireless Remote Control allows you to switch between "Silent" Mode and "F1" Mode from inside your cabin as well as at a distance from your vehicle.

Sorry for the late reply!

The remote isn't a required option, it's for those random times you may feel the need to switch the sound on your exhaust from inside your house ... The system comes with a switch you install in your cabin to control the sound.

QUOTE (jmunjr @ Oct 29 2009, 08:58 PM) *
Also will an HKS USA resonated pipe mesh well with this exhaust ?


I don't see why the HKS system would have any issues when running with this one. It would definitely help keep the sound levels down.

If you are interested in a quieter exhaust system thats under 4K, then why not go for the HKS Legamax Premium? It comes in at just 1db louder than stock.
